The Georgian National Football Team has assembled in Poznan, Poland, in preparation for their highly anticipated match against Ukraine. This fixture is part of the UEFA Nations League, and the Georgian team is coming off a series of impressive victories, including wins against the Czech Republic and Albania. The team’s recent performances have elevated their status within the league, and there is a palpable sense of excitement and anticipation among fans and players alike.
Building Momentum
The Georgian team has been on a remarkable run, showcasing their skills and determination in recent matches. Their victory against the Czech Republic, with a score of 4-1, was a testament to their offensive prowess and strategic gameplay. This win was followed by a hard-fought 1-0 victory over Albania, further solidifying their position in the league.

Key Players to Watch
Several players have emerged as standout performers for the Georgian team, making significant contributions to their recent victories. One such player is Khvicha Kvaratskhelia, whose skill and agility on the field have made him a key asset. His ability to navigate through defenses and create scoring opportunities has been instrumental in the team’s success.
Goalkeeper Giorgi Mamardashvili has also been a crucial figure, providing a solid last line of defense. His impressive saves and command of the penalty area have earned him accolades from both fans and analysts. Mamardashvili’s performance in the match against Albania, where he kept a clean sheet, was particularly noteworthy.
Midfielder Nika Kvekveskiri has been another vital player, known for his vision and passing accuracy. His ability to control the tempo of the game and distribute the ball effectively has been a key factor in the team’s offensive strategies. Kvekveskiri’s leadership on the field has also been a source of inspiration for his teammates.
Anticipation for the Match
As the match against Ukraine approaches, the anticipation is building among both teams and fans. The Ukrainian team is also in good form, making this a highly competitive and eagerly awaited fixture. The match will be played in Poznan, a neutral venue chosen due to the ongoing conflict in Ukraine, which has made it unsafe to host international games.
